Suicide Silence Debut You Can't Stop Me Video

Wednesday, 02 July 2014 Written by Jon Stickler


Suicide Silence has debuted the video for You Can’t Stop Me, the title track off their upcoming album of the same name and the last song penned by late vocalist Mitch Lucker.

Set for release on July 14 via Nuclear Blast, the album marks the debut of new vocalist Eddie Hermida and is their first full length since the loss of Mitch.

Guitarist Mark Heylmun recently explained: 

“Mitch left behind a set of lyrics with the title You Can't Stop Me. This gave us chills to say the least and we knew we had the title and title track. This filled us with inspiration for writing sessions to empower us and empower you, the supporters of Suicide Silence.

“We as a band (and Steve Evetts) worked tirelessly on this record and I'm not gonna say we can't wait for you to hear it. I'm gonna tell you that you have to hear it. You have to sit and listen from start to finish. I'm not gonna tell you this is our best record we've ever done. I'm gonna tell you this is the record we care more about than any record we've ever done. This is a record that we fought, bled, sweated and fucking cried over”.​

The Californian metallers, who played Donington's Download Festival last month, will return to the UK for eight headline shows in November. Tickets are on sale at 9am on July 4, priced from £11.00 (£14.00 in London) plus fees.
